骨髓单个核细胞移植在脑梗死大鼠脑内分化为小胶质样细胞的实验研究

         

摘要

目的:探讨骨髓单个核细胞(BMMNCs)移植治疗脑梗死大鼠的疗效及其脑内分化情况.方法:采用线栓法制备大脑中动脉梗死大鼠模型,筛选成功模型后随机分为溶剂组(vehicle组)和BMMNCs移植组(BMMNCs组),BMMNCs组于24 h后经尾静脉注入1 mL Brdu标记含1×107个BMMNCs细胞悬液,vehicle组注射同等剂量PBS溶液,采用神经功能损害严重程度评分(Nss)观察神经行为学功能,免疫荧光双标法示踪BMMNCs脑内分化情况.结果:与vehicle组相比,BMMNCs组Nss明显降低(P<0.05),BMMNCs组脑内梗死皮层区、海马齿状回检测到Brdu和Ibal双标阳性细胞.结论:BMMNCs移植在脑梗死大鼠脑内分化为小胶质样细胞,显著改善脑梗死大鼠神经行为学功能.%Objective To investigate the therapeutic effect and differentiation of bone marrow mononuclear cells (BMMNCs) transplanted in the brains of cerebral infarction rats.Methods The middle cerebral artery occlusion models (pMCAO) were established by intraluminal vascular suture method,the successful models were randomly divided into the vehicle group (vehicle group) and BMMNCs transplantation group (BMMNCs group),BMMNCs group was injected 1 mL cell suspension containing 1 × 107 BMMNCs marked by Brdu via the tail vein after 24 h,vehicle group was injected the same amount of PBS.Neurological severity scores (Nss) was used to observe neural behavioral function,double immunofluorescent labeling was utilized to trace the differentiation of BMMNCs in the rats' brains.Results Compared with vehicle group,Nss of BMMNCs group was significantly lower (P < 0.05),Brdu and Ibal double-labeled positive cells were found in the infarcted cortex and hippocampal dentate gyms in BMMNCs group.Conclusion BMMNCs transplanted in the brains of cerebral infarction rats can differentiate into microglia,and improve the neural behavioral function of rats following cerebral infarction.
